The foam silicone roller for printer is a specialized part designed to deliver even pressure, stable contact, and reliable thermal resistance in high-speed printing systems. It is typically found in laser printers, copiers, and heat transfer printing equipment, where precise control of heat and pressure directly determines print quality.
Constructed from a metal core and a layer of platinum-cured silicone foam, this roller combines strength with flexibility. The foam structure distributes pressure evenly while maintaining elasticity, ensuring consistent results even under prolonged use and high temperatures.

Silicone foam stands out for its unique micro-cellular structure that provides both cushioning and resilience. The foam silicone roller for printer utilizes this structure to absorb mechanical vibration, stabilize motion, and enhance durability.

In a printer’s fusing or pressure system, the foam silicone roller for printer must maintain uniform pressure distribution while enduring high thermal loads. This ensures that toner particles melt and adhere smoothly to paper surfaces.
The internal steel or aluminum shaft provides structural rigidity, while the silicone foam layer ensures even pressure. The result is consistent print density, sharp image edges, and smooth color gradients. This precision is crucial for large-format printers, high-speed office copiers, and industrial label printers.
Printing equipment operates continuously, often in high-temperature environments. The foam silicone roller for printer is engineered to resist deformation, maintain surface integrity, and prevent toner buildup over time.
Thanks to platinum curing technology, the silicone foam exhibits exceptional molecular stability. This process eliminates impurities and enhances resistance to oxidation and heat aging—resulting in longer service life and less frequent maintenance.
Even after thousands of printing cycles, the roller retains its elasticity and pressure balance, ensuring every page remains crisp, clear, and uniform.
